HAZEL PARK, Mich. — Flames shot hundreds of feet in the air after a gasoline tanker exploded Wednesday night underneath a highway overpass near Detroit. Part of the overpass collapsed onto the interstate below and spilled fuel burned as fire crews doused the road with water.

The drivers of the tanker, a semitrailer and a car were taken to a hospital with minor injuries, said Michigan State Police Lt. Shannon Sims. The three men were being interviewed as part of the investigation into how the accident happened.
